Controlling ill-behaved computer add-on device through a virtual

Patent

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

395591, 39518401, 395284, G06F 1100

Patent

active

058812822

ABSTRACT:
A computer system is programmed with basic input/output services (BIOS), including an initialization service, and an associated virtual mode execution monitor. The initialization service scans for option ROMs of add-on devices at power on/reset. For each detected option ROM, the initialization service creates the runtime definition of its initialization task, setting up the initialization task to be executed in a virtual mode, redirecting all interrupts and exceptions arisen during execution of the initialization task to the virtual mode execution monitor. For each redirected interrupt/exception, the virtual mode execution monitor either allows the triggering attempted operation to be performed, or substitutes an impermissible triggering attempted operation with one or more fail safe recovery operations, or simply terminates the "ill-behaving" initialization task.

REFERENCES:
patent: 5675748 (1997-10-01), Ross
patent: 5689726 (1997-11-01), Lin
patent: 5692189 (1997-11-01), Lipe

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Controlling ill-behaved computer add-on device through a virtual does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Controlling ill-behaved computer add-on device through a virtual,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Controlling ill-behaved computer add-on device through a virtual will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-1331135

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.